A leading global multi-strategy hedge fund is looking to hire a senior Risk Technology Lead into its London office. This is a high-impact front-office engineering role focused on the evolution of a business-critical cross-asset risk platform supporting trading, portfolio construction, and real-time risk decision-making. The role sits directly between Risk, Trading, Quant, and Engineering, with significant ownership over platform architecture, engineering direction, and delivery.
Preferred candidates
- Senior hands-on risk engineers / architects
- Technical leads
- Experienced engineering managers who still enjoy being close to systems and design
Key areas include
- Real-time risk analytics
- Risk platform architecture
- Distributed risk infrastructure
- Cross-asset risk tooling
You will
- Partner directly with PMs, traders, quants, and risk managers
- Drive architectural decisions across the risk stack
- Help shape the long-term evolution of the platform
- Remain technically involved in key engineering decisions and critical components
- Work within a lean, highly collaborative engineering culture with minimal bureaucracy
Ideal backgrounds
- Strong fit for candidates with experience across: Market risk, counterparty risk, VaR/stress testing, pricing/risk engines, real-time analytics, or front-office risk systems.
- Strong Java engineering capability is important. Leadership experience is beneficial but not essential for highly senior IC candidates.
